Description
Incoherent quasielastic neutron scattering experiments were performed on a series of urea inclusion compounds n-CnH2n+2/urea with n=9.15. Using semi oriented samples, we were able to record the spectra in two geometries, i.e. with the Q momentum transfer vector parallel (Qparallel) and perpendicular (Qperpendicular) to the urea host tunnel axis. Reorientational and translational motions could therefore be investigated separately in both the low temperature (LT) and high temperature (HT) phases of the samples. The low frequency excitations observed in the LT phase and only in the Qparallel geometry could be assigned to the sliding mode of one sublattice (the n alkane guests) with respect to the other (the urea host). We have quantitatively analyzed the spectra by means of a model of damped oscillator and interpreted the results on the basis of the structural properties of these composite incommensurate systems. On the characteristic timescale of the experiments, reorientations of the n alkane chains are effective only in the HT phases of the compounds. (authors). 15 refs., 4 figs., 3 tabs
